Style by lucy Hale
Lucy Hale is an American actress, singer and model. She is well known for her elegant, feminine style. Hale prefers feminine attire and feminine accessories to be on the red-carpet. She also likes to wear denim and athleisure as well as sporty streetwear. Lucy recently attended a screening of the movie "Pretty Little Liars: Original Sin," and wore an outfit from Staud.
Lucy Hale is passionate about showing off one's self through clothing. She has a great eye for vintage clothing. Ashley and Mary-Kate Olsen are her inspirations. She is a huge fan of 1970s vintage.

her street style
Lucy Hale took to the streets of Los Angeles last week wearing a fashionable street-style look. Anine Bing sandals were worn by her with a pair black Levi's jeans. Fendi's black Peekaboo U Medium Leather Bag was added to her look. She completed the ensemble with a JacquieAiche Opal Inlay Eye Burst Necklace.
The actress was seen walking her dogs while showing off her impressive figure in a recent performance. She wore a light purple workout top and matching leggings, black workout shoes, round-framed sunglasses, and a few jewelries.
